The Douk AudioVU1 Analog VU Meter is a sophisticated sound level indicator designed for amplifiers and preamps. It features a dual-channel setup with an auto gain adjustment for seamless integration with various audio devices. The device operates on a minimum of 9 volts and a maximum of 12 volts, ensuring high-quality performance without compromising sound integrity. Its stylish backlight adds a modern touch to any audio setup, making it perfect for both home studios and live environments.

T**I

Very Useful Meter - Fair Price

When I first ordered the meter, I thought the "exponential compression" mode would be useful since the meters would have more movement in the lower sound passages. However, since the intended purpose was to insert these meters after my digital audio interface to monitor signal level, I really needed something that measured decibels. Thankfully, my order included the "new and improved" model of the VU1 which can be switched to a dB mode, which faithfully tracks the signal level with no compression. Being that I use my audio interface to digitize vinyl, I calibrated the meters to 0VU using the Analogue Productions test record and now I have a very useful meter for setting record levels. There are selectable backlight levels and a rotary control to calibrate the left and right channels in unison. Other alternatives to this meter were many times the price. Be forewarned that the meters are very small, so this is more of a product for a purposeful audio workstation and not to wow your guests from across the room. The case is made out of cheap plastic without any flair but it seems durable and serves its purpose. Highly recommended.

A**0

Great Add-on VU Meter Set

This unit is an excellent add-on VU meter set for complex audio systems where you need to monitor signal levels at specific points in the signal chain. I use it as part of a 4500 watt home sound system that incorporates 7 amplifiers, several processing devices, and custom-built booster pre-amps. The system has several test points where I can balance the system using test tones and voltmeters. This unit added level monitoring at the output of a key booster pre-amp at one set of test points. It saves my using hand-held voltmeters for making adjustments (may need to add input balance pots to calibrate left/right meters precisely for this purpose). The meters are small but quite useful and reasonably priced.
